Ceiling texture removal services involve the careful process of stripping away existing textured finishes from ceilings, such as popcorn, acoustic, or stippled patterns. This work typically requires specialized tools and techniques to safely and efficiently eliminate the old texture without damaging the underlying surface. Once the texture is removed, the ceiling can be smoothed out and prepared for a new finish, whether that be a fresh coat of paint, a smooth drywall surface, or a different decorative treatment. Professional contractors experienced in ceiling texture removal can handle both small and large areas, ensuring a clean and uniform result.
Many property owners opt for ceiling texture removal to address common issues associated with textured ceilings. Over time, textured surfaces can trap dust, cobwebs, and stains, making them difficult to clean thoroughly. Additionally, older textures like popcorn ceilings may contain materials that are now considered outdated or undesirable, such as asbestos, which can pose health concerns if disturbed. Removing the texture can also improve the appearance of a room, creating a more modern, sleek look that complements contemporary interior styles. The overview below groups typical Ceiling Texture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-scale Repairs - Typically, minor ceiling texture removal projects cost between $250 and $600 for many residential jobs. Most rout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the size and complexity of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Moderate Removal Jobs - Medium-sized projects, such as removing texture from multiple rooms or larger sections, usually range from $600 to $1,500. These jobs are common and often involve standard drywall surfaces and straightforward access.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ger projects, including extensive texture removal across multiple ceilings or intricate finishes, can range from $1,500 to $3,500. These projects are less common but are handled regularly by local contractors for bigger homes or commercial spaces.
Full Ceiling Replacement - Complete ceiling replacements or highly detailed texture removals can exceed $3,500, with some complex or high-ceiling jobs reaching $5,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ve significant preparation and finishing work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is ceiling texture removal? Ceiling texture removal involves eliminating existing textured finishes from ceilings to create a smooth surface or prepare for a new finish.
Why might someone want ceiling texture removed? People often remove ceiling textures to update the look of a room, improve lighting, or address issues like damage or mold.
What types of ceiling textures can local contractors handle? Local service providers can remove various textures such as popcorn, knockdown, slapbrush, and other decorative finishes.
Is ceiling texture removal suitable for all ceiling types? Most ceiling types, including drywall and plaster, can be treated by local contractors for texture removal, depending on the specific material and condition.
How do local pros typically perform ceiling texture removal? They usually use methods like scraping, spraying with water or chemicals, and sanding to carefully remove textures without damaging the ceiling surface.
